Transaction 076226c4d450c4c1f7b7161392630dd7feddb7b1b400010896e0a6a189d0afb6

39 Input
2 Outputs
  • 076226c4d450c4c1f7b7161392630dd7feddb7b1b400010896e0a6a189d0afb6:0
  • value  486053454
    address  3416K1Zyct2yB6EySGRr2FdU88VmSHTC94
  • 076226c4d450c4c1f7b7161392630dd7feddb7b1b400010896e0a6a189d0afb6:1
  • value  921178
    address  3CqkAdFk2Ru1jniKVcxMGuSx6dCBDgv4ri